As for the question of wooden elephants for the home. In a very broad
sense, it is nice to have decorations in the home. Overall, it is a good
create as opposed to the displaying animals like Lions or Tigers or
leopards. If such animals are displayed, avoid displaying one with an open
mouth or looks hungry.
For the wooden elephant, displaying one elephant is considered OK. But if
you want to display more, you may have to look at your own Ba Zhi or Eight
Characters to see if you are a strong or week wood person as an example. If
you are already considered a `strong wood' person, then you could use less
of additional wood element. The result could be frequent health problems or
competition in the work place.
